description  WHAT A BUILD! This is my first Big Rig build, and I enjoyed it tremendously. Wife got it for me for Christmas and helped choose colors. Has MFU setup, and custom interior with cabinets, girly calendar, fire extinguisher and bed, open driver and passenger windows. I removed the speaker box and installed the speaker in the top of the cab. Entire body clearcoated and wet sanded/polished. I still have some more work to do, but I'll leave that to do over time... ---- Full Build Thread with over 80 photos! ----> http://www.tamiyaclub.com/forum/index.php?showtopic=65133
